How Rideshare Accident Lawyers Negotiate With Insurance Companies
Rideshare services reminiscent of Uber and Lyft have made transportation more convenient, however accidents involving rideshare vehicles can create sophisticated insurance disputes. Unlike a typical car accident claim involving drivers and insurance companies, rideshare accidents might contain the rideshare driver’s personal policy, the corporate’s commercial insurance, one other driver’s insurer, and generally additional parties.
This complexity is one reason injured passengers, drivers, pedestrians, and other motorists may select to work with a rideshare accident lawyer. An lawyer can investigate the accident, determine which insurance policies apply, calculate the value of the claim, and negotiate with insurers for appropriate compensation.
Determining Which Insurance Policy Applies
One of many first challenges in a rideshare accident case is identifying the insurance coverage available at the time of the crash.
Rideshare insurance coverage can depend heavily on what the driver was doing when the accident occurred. For instance, different coverage may apply when a driver is offline, logged into the rideshare app waiting for a ride request, touring to pick up a passenger, or actively transporting a passenger.
A rideshare accident lawyer typically investigates the driver’s standing at the time of the collision. This could involve reviewing app records, trip information, police reports, witness statements, and insurance documents.
Determining the correct coverage is critical because insurance companies could try to shift responsibility to another insurer.
Gathering Evidence Before Negotiations Begin
Robust insurance negotiations often begin with sturdy evidence. Earlier than making a settlement demand, a rideshare accident lawyer could collect documentation showing how the accident happenred and how the consumer was affected.
Essential proof could include photographs and video footage from the accident scene, visitors camera or dashcam recordings, medical records, medical bills, police reports, witness statements, employment records, and vehicle repair estimates.
Attorneys may also work with accident reconstruction specialists or medical professionals when liability or the severity of accidents is disputed.
The more completely a claim is documented, the more troublesome it might be for an insurer to undervalue the case.
Calculating the Full Value of the Declare
Insurance corporations usually give attention to minimizing payouts. Because of this, an early settlement offer might not always mirror the complete monetary impact of an accident.
A rideshare accident lawyer evaluates both present and potential future losses.
Compensation could embrace emergency medical treatment, hospital bills, rehabilitation bills, prescription costs, lost income, reduced earning capacity, property damage, and future medical care.
Depending on the circumstances and applicable law, a declare may additionally embody compensation for pain, emotional distress, physical limitations, and reduced quality of life.
An attorney may wait until the consumer’s medical condition turns into clearer earlier than making an attempt to resolve the claim. Settling too early can create problems if additional treatment or issues develop later.
Making ready a Settlement Demand
Once sufficient proof has been collected, the attorney might submit a settlement demand to the appropriate insurance company.
A demand package generally explains how the accident happened, why the insured party is accountable, the accidents that resulted, the medical treatment received, the financial losses concerned, and the amount requested to resolve the claim.
Supporting documentation is normally included to strengthen the demand.
Insurance adjusters may respond with a lower supply, request additional information, or challenge sure features of the claim.
Responding to Insurance Company Ways
Insurance adjusters are trained negotiators. They might question whether an injury was caused by the accident, argue that medical treatment was unnecessary, claim that the injured particular person contributed to the collision, or dispute the quantity of lost income.
A rideshare accident lawyer can respond to these arguments using medical evidence, accident documentation, witness testimony, professional opinions, and applicable insurance laws.
Lawyers also can handle communication with the insurer so that the injured person doesn’t have to negotiate directly with adjusters.
This may be particularly essential when an insurer requests a recorded statement or asks questions that might affect liability.
Utilizing Litigation as Negotiating Leverage
Most personal injury claims are resolved without a trial, however settlement negotiations are influenced by the possibility of litigation.
If an insurance firm refuses to make a reasonable offer, a rideshare accident lawyer may recommend filing a lawsuit. Getting ready a case for litigation can demonstrate that the claimant is willing to pursue compensation through the court system if necessary.
During litigation, attorneys could acquire additional proof through depositions, document requests, professional testimony, and other discovery procedures.
Negotiations usually proceed even after a lawsuit has been filed.
